But Kim’s work is far more ambitious than that biennial alone. During the ’90s and early ’00s, she served as chief curator of the Artsonje Center in Seoul, and later served as its director from 2016 to 2017. She aims to curate an exhibition in North Korea—which, were it to occur, would mark an enormous step forward in a rustic the place artistic freedom is severely limited. An expert in modern Asian art, Mami Kataoka joined the Mori Art Museum in Tokyo in 2003 as its chief curator and deputy director, and she Art News or he has been the museum’s director since 2019. She can also be president of Japan’s International Committee for Museums and Collections of Modern Art and the artistic director for the Aichi Triennale in Japan, scheduled to open in 2022.
